**Job Title:** Database Administrator – Microsoft SQL Server (Senior)
**Role Summary:**
Senior DBA responsible for the operation, performance tuning, and reliability of critical Microsoft SQL Server environments supporting high‑traffic e‑commerce platforms and internal business applications. Ensures 24/7 availability, implements replication and disaster‑recovery solutions, and collaborates with development, DevOps, infrastructure, network, and security teams.
**Expectations:**
- Maintain continuous monitoring and rapid incident response for production SQL Server instances.
- Optimize database performance and support development teams in query tuning.
- Manage and improve replication (including merge replication) and backup/restore processes.
- Contribute to Business Continuity (PRA) planning, testing, and documentation.
- Produce clear technical documentation and share best practices.
- Operate autonomously in a high‑urgency, production‑focused environment.
**Key Responsibilities:**
- Daily administration of SQL Server clusters: health checks, alert handling (SQL Monitor), and preventive maintenance.
- Diagnose and resolve performance, availability, and replication issues; implement corrective actions.
- Analyze execution plans, define indexing strategies, and guide developers on query optimization.
- Review and enhance maintenance plans (index rebuilds, statistics updates, integrity checks).
- Oversee replication topology, with emphasis on merge replication, ensuring data consistency.
- Participate in design, implementation, and testing of disaster‑recovery (PRA) procedures; document restoration and failover scenarios.
- Collaborate with cross‑functional teams, providing expertise and recommendations for architecture resilience.
- Create and maintain technical documentation for databases, procedures, indexes, and PRA processes.
**Required Skills:**
- 5‑7+ years of hands‑on administration of Microsoft SQL Server (2016/2017/2019 or newer).
- Deep expertise in performance tuning, indexing, and execution‑plan analysis.
- Proven experience with SQL Server replication, especially merge replication.
- Strong knowledge of high‑availability, backup/restore, and disaster‑recovery concepts.
- Familiarity with e‑commerce environments and 24/7 production workloads.
- Ability to work under pressure, prioritize urgent issues, and act autonomously.
- Excellent communication and teamwork skills for collaboration with multidisciplinary groups.
- Proficiency with monitoring tools (e.g., SQL Monitor) and scripting (T‑SQL, PowerShell).
**Required Education & Certifications:**
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, or related field (or equivalent professional experience).
- Preferred: Microsoft Certified: Azure Database Administrator Associate, Microsoft Certified: Database Administrator (MCSA/MCSE) or similar SQL Server certifications.
